JACKSON, Miss. (February 21, 1996) --
Under an agreement announced today, WorldCom, Inc. (Nasdaq/NM:WCOM)
will become a major provider of data telecommunications services for
EDS, the global information services company.
The new contract provides for the migration of a large number of
private lines to LDDS WorldCom's national fiber-optic network and
the provisioning of frame relay networks.

EDS is a leader in the global information services industry. The
company's more than 85,000 employees specialize in applying a
range of ideas and technologies to help business and government
customers improve their business performance, products, services and
customer relationships. Stock reflecting EDS' performance is
traded on the New York Stock Exchange under the symbol GME. EDS,
which serves customers in 40 countries, reported revenues of $12.4
billion in 1995.
One of the largest long distance telecommunications companies in
the United States, WorldCom, Inc. offers domestic and international
voice, data and video products and services to business customers,
other carriers and the residential market. The company operates a
nationwide digital fiber optic network in the United States and has
worldwide network capacity. The common shares of WorldCom, Inc. trade
on The Nasdaq Stock Market under the symbol WCOM.
